Аналитические системы на базе ХД

Хранилище данных систем управления корпорацией как единая информационная среда. Программные средства и метаданные. Нетрадиционные методы функционирования предприятий: виртуальные и электронный бизнес. Технологии управления на основе бизнес-процессов.

Рубрика Программирование, компьютеры и кибернетика
Вид реферат
Язык русский
Дата добавления 13.04.2015
Размер файла 23,2 K

Отправить свою хорошую работу в базу знаний просто. Используйте форму, расположенную ниже

Студенты, аспиранты, молодые ученые, использующие базу знаний в своей учебе и работе, будут вам очень благодарны.

Размещено на http://www.allbest.ru/

1. Хранилище данных систем управления корпорацией

Понятие хранилища данных. В основе модели MRP/ERP лежит принцип единого хранилища данных. Хранилище данных (Data Warehouse, Repository, ХД) - это единая информационная среда корпорации, обеспечи вающая эффективное управление процессами производства и бизнеса. ХД представляет собой совокупность средств, позволяющих накапливать и представлять данные в целостном, предметно-ориентированном виде. Дан ные ХД предназначаются для анализа данных (“добычи данных”) и под держки принятия решений. ХД содержит интегрированные и унифи цированные данные, собранные из самых разнообразных ис точников.

В начале 90-х г. г. XX века была предложена концепция ХД. Далее эту концепцию дополнили введением опера тивной аналитической обработ ки данных (OLAP, Online Analytical Processing). Концеп ция ХД постепенно переросла в технологию ХД. Были созданы различные архитектуры корпо ративных систем на основе ХД.

Данные хранилищ имеют свойства:

o интегрированность (согласованное хранение всех данных в едином хранилище),

o унифицированность данных;

o неизменность (данные доступны только для чтения),

o шкалированность по времени (поддерживается временная последова тельность).

Аналитические системы на базе ХД основаны на многомерном представ лении данных (не в виде таблиц как в реляционных базах данных) в виде упорядоченных многомерных массивов - “гиперкубов”. Метаданные - данные о данных, это информация о том, что представляют собой данные ХД, их основные типы, элементы и структура, процессы преобразования, где хранятся данные, как получить доступ к ним и т.д. Доступ к метаданным имеют все программы, обслуживающие и использующие ХД. Гиперкуб базируется %на системе управления базами данных (СУБД).

Формирование ХД. Приложения, которые модифицируют данные, рабо тают обычно с “оперативными” (тран закционными) базами данных (БД). ХД предназначены только для обработки и анализа информации без их модифи кации. Для решения задач анализа и отчётности данные, полученные при по мощи различных программных средств, необходимо свести в одну базу с уни фицированной структурой. Возможный вариант процесса формирования содер жимого ХД можно описать следующим образом.

Вначале происходит “очистка" данных, то есть вычленение инфор мации, необходимой для задач анализа, и выгрузка этих данных из оперативных баз данных в файлы с единой структу рой. Очистка данных заключается в устранении аномальных выбросов, пропусков, противоречий и прочего. Далее осуществляется загрузка данных из различных файлов (возможно, полученных в среде разных ОС) без каких- либо дополнительных проверок в одну промежуточную базу данных. На следующем этапе осуществляется верификация данных, полученных из различных источников, проверка их на совместимость, преобразование и перенос в ХД. Данные, имеющие структуры промежуточной базы данных, преобразуют в структуры, удобные для быстрого извлечения данных. На последнем этапе происходит агрегирование данных, то есть группирование данных по различным признакам (группы клиентов, финансовые инстру менты и др.). Таким образом, в ХД образуются слой персонифицированных и слой агрегированных данных.

Данные из оперативных баз переносятся в ХД по определённому расписанию, образуя очередную совокупность интегрированных данных, отражающую состояние управляемой системы к определённому времени.

Добыча данных и генерация отчётов. Добыча данных является про цессом аналитического исследования больших массивов информации (обычно экономического характера) для выявления определённых закономерностей и взаимосвязей между переменными. Выявленные закономерности далее можно применить к новым совокупностям данных. Процесс добычи данных включает три основных этапа:

- исследование,

- построение модели или структуры,

- проверка модели.

На основе агрегированных данных создаются все основные отчёты. При необходимости расшифровки агрегированного отчёта для получения детальных отчётов можно использовать персонифицированные данные. Могут бьггь различные варианты получения отчётов. Один из вариантов - это получение отчётов на основе встроенного в ХД генератора отчётов. При этом доступ к данным отвечает требованиям безопасности, так как пользователь, запрашивающий отчёт, не имеет доступа к самим источникам данных, а только к отчётным функциям. Результаты обработки информации могут быть также перенесены в необходимые приложения.

В процессе анализа данных может быть выявлена полезная и доступная для интерпретации информация, на основе которой могут формироваться знания, необходимые для принятия решений. При этом решаются следующие задачи анализа: корпорация управление программный виртуальный

- классификация - отнесение объектов к одному из известных классов;

- регрессия - установление зависимости выходных переменных от значений входных переменных;

- кластеризация - разбиение объектов на кластеры (группы) с характерными свойствами для объектов конкретного кластера;

- ассоциация - нахождение зависимости следования одного события вслед за другим событием;

- выработка последовательных шаблонов - нахождение зависимостей между связанными во времени событиями.

Программные средства. Для формирования ХД, аналитической обработки данных и генерации отчётов имеются программные средства, среди них Deductor {Base Group Labs), WebSphere Business Monitor {IBM), BizTalk Server {Microsoft). Изменения данных могут фиксироваться путём отслеживания событий, как в данных, так и в приложениях. При мониторинге событий, связанных с обновлением данных, используют применяемые в СУБД методы ("триггеры" БД, репликацию данных, обработку журналов восстановления БД). Для поддержки мониторинга событий разработаны специальные интерфейсы для программных средств передачи сообщений и интеграции корпоративных приложений. При выборе конкретных программных средств следует учитывать частоту обновления данных, приемлемое старение, объёмы данных, их целостность и другое.

Преимущества использования технологии ХД. При использовании ХД достигаются следующие результаты:

o повышается производительность обработки запросов, что сокращает время подготовки отчётов и получения информации;

o появляется возможность оценки ситуаций в определённые моменты в прошлом и сравнения изменений;

o существует возможность обнаружения изменений в практически статических данных, что обеспечивает объективное отражение ситуаций.

Перспективные реализации ХД. Процесс формирования очередной совокупности содержимого хранилища осуществляется в основном в ночное время в асинхронном режиме. В некоторых корпорациях стали постепенно повышать частоту формирования ХД. Разработчики КИС стали реализо вывать возможность загрузки в ХД только измененные или новые записи. Это обеспечивает оперативное Формирование отчётности, без дополнительной загрузки транзакционных систем.

В КИС стали выполнять запросы напрямую в транзакционной системе, при этом приходится использовать более производительные аппаратные средства. Такой вариант ХД может быть применим для небольших предприятий, имеющих сравнительно небольшой объём данных. Формиро вание отчётов внутри транзакционной системы позволяет получать их с минимальной временной задержкой. В этих случаях ХД представляет собой виртуальное ХД. доступ к данным которой ведётся в реальном времени.

Созданные программные средства позволяют реализовать ХД в реальном времени, позволяют повысить надёжность и актуальность информации в ХД (то есть качество информации). Работа в реальном времени создает “активное” ХД. обеспечивающее как работу в реальном времени, так и анализ исторических данных.

2. Нетрадиционные методы функционирования предприятий

"Виртуальные предприятия". Для корпораций реальностью становятся виртуальные предприятия". Виртуальные предприятия создаются чаще всего для решения конкретного проекта. В деятельность виртуального предприятия вовлекаются отдельные предприятия и физические лица, в результатах труда которых заинтересованы инициаторы виртуального предприятия. По завершению данного проекта виртуальное предприятие обычно распадается. В процесс создания продукции виртуального предприятия вовлекаются многочисленные внешние участники - от поставщиков комплектующих до заказчиков.

У виртуальных предприятий, имеющих производственный профиль, за пределы собственного производства выносятся разработка и выпуск комплек тующих, а иногда и сборка готового изделия. За выпускающим предприятием оставляются только какие-то базовые операции выработки концепции и проектирования продукции. Такой подход стал практиковаться в высокораз витых странах с высоким уровнем жизни, а значит с дорогой рабочей силой. Объединение участников производственной цепочки процесса выпуска про дукции происходит на базе глобальной сети. Создающаяся шггсгрированная среда коллективной работы приводит к созданию распределённой КИС, использующей в качестве информационно-коммуникационной инфраструк туры глобальную сеть. КИС должна обеспечить всех участников производ ственной цепочки доступом к информации в реальном масштабе времени.

“Электронный бизнес”. С середины 90-х г.г. XX века начал разви ваться “электронный бизнес”. Данное направление деятельности сопряжено с применением Wеб-технологий. С привлечением возможностей глобальных сетей организуется работа между отстоящими на значительных расстояниях подразделениями предприятия и между различными предприятиями. Электронный бизнес может быть одной из форм функционирования предприятия, а может представлять основную форму сё деятельности. Электронный бизнес прошёл несколько этапов развития. Можно выделить следующие этапы:

1. Присутствие (1996 - 1999 г.г.). На этом этапе осуществлялась публи кация маркетинговых материалов предприятий. Создаётся электронный сайт предприятия (информационный раздел, размещённый на сервере глобальной сети). Этот сайт может содержать информацию о предприятии, об истории его развития, о выпускаемой продукции, о реквизитах предприятия, о ценах на продукцию и другое.

2. Интерактивное взаимодействие (1997 - 2000 г.г.). На этом этане помимо присутствия добавилось взаимодействие партнёров по бизнесу. Осуществлялся обмен сообщениями по глобальной сети, пересылка писем, счетов, текстов договоров и прочее.

3. Обмен транзакциями (1998 - 2003 г.г.). Организуется “электронная коммерция” на основе обмена данными между партнёрами. Создаются “интернет-магазины”. Помимо информационных функций здесь добавля ются функции магазина: можно принимать заказы на поставки продукции, осуществляется оформление заказа (готовятся необходимые документы, вы бирается склад отгрузки товаров, учитывая их наличие и близость к заказчику и прочее), осуществляется проверка кредитоспособности покупателя и другие необходимые функции, связанные с реализацией товаров.

4. Трансформация бизнеса (2000 « 2006 г.г,)- В процессе взаимодействия между партнёрами по бизнесу происходит использование общих технологий. Предприятия начинают совместно использовать КИС типа CSRP.

“Предприятия реального времени”. Понятие - “предприятие реаль ного времени” (Real Time Enterprise, RTE) определяет стратегию управления предприятием, позволяющую своевременно реагировать на быстро изменяющиеся потребности рынка. Данная стратегия нацелена на сокращение времени течения бизнес-процессов в реальном масштабе времени и ориентирована на существенные перемены в механизме работы корпорации. Стратегия RTE позволяет получить предприятию конкурентные преимущества перед другими за счёт использования "свежей" информации для своевременного устранения задержек в управлении.

В корпорации создаются условия для изменения изделия в процессе производства для того, чтобы оперативно реагировать на изменение спроса. В условиях конкуренции даже небольшое уменьшение производственного цикла (за счёт уменьшения времени реакции на производственные события) может дать существенный выигрыш перед конкурентами. Появилась концепция конкуренции во времени (time-based competition, ТВС), заключа ющаяся в минимизации времени отклика на запросы клиентов и времени вывода новых товаров на рынок. Предприятие реального времени предполагает автоматизацию не обработки информации, а обработки процессов, составляющих “сущность бизнеса”. Для решения вышеуказанных задач на предприятии создаётся центр управления корпорацией.

3. Технологии управления на основе бизнес-процессов

Архитектурные модели па основе бизнес-процессов

В ERP-cuстемах существует однозначная взаимосвязь между приложениями, выполняющими функциональные задачи. Это препятствует модификации приложений и соответствующей ей структурной перестройке системы. Будущее систем управления корпорациями на основе КИС связывают с гибкими архитектурами, основанными на “сервисах”, способных быстро реагировать на происходящие в бизнес-среде изменения и перестраиваться на решения новых функциональных задач в соответствии с меняющимися потребностями пользователей. Создаётся гибкая архитектура корпорации, информационная система которой обеспечивает функциональную поддержку бизнес-процессов в режиме реального времени (реализуется RTE). КИС с такой архитектурой корпорации позволяет быстро реагировать на происходящие в окружающей среде изменения путём соответствующей модернизации бизнес-процессов (БП).

Понятия архитектуры и модели архитектуры корпорации. Под архитектурой корпорации (АК, ЕЛ - Enterprise Architecture) понимают формализованное описание ключевых элементов корпорации и взаимосвязей между ними, а также положение этих элементов в организационной структуре. В соответствии со стандартом ISO 15704 {Industrial Automation Systems - Requirements for Enterprise-Reference Architectures and Methodologies) архитектура корпорации включает:

o роли служебного персонала,

o описание процессов (функции и поведение),

o представление вспомогательных технологий на протяжении всего жизненного цикла предприятия.

Под архитектурой корпорации иногда понимают структурированное описание делопроизводства и бизнес-процессов предприятия, приложений и методов автоматизации, поддерживающих БП, а также информацию, технологии и инфраструктуру, необходимые для их выполнения.

Отражение деятельности предприятия осуществляется с помощью формальной модели. Модель архитектуры корпорации (модель Захмана) позволяет представить архитектуру корпорации в совокупности с архитектурой КИС в виде единого комплекса, ориентированного на достижение целей деятельности предприятия. Модель представляется в виде трехуровневой иерархической структуры (рис. 3.1), имеющей уровни:

- корпоративная миссия (стратегические цели и задачи предприятия);

- бизнес-архитектура\

- информационно-коммуникационная системная архитектура.

Бизнес-модель корпорации. Два верхних уровня модели, представленной на рис. 3.1, образуют “бизнес-модель” корпорации. Бизнес-модель корпорации (БМК) отражает состояние бизнеса в любой момент времени в отношении процессов, событий, данных, или планируемых ресурсов. БМК характеризует прошлое, настоящее и будущее бизнеса. БМК может строиться в виде модульной процессно-ориентированной модели.

Модель отражает процессы взаимодействия базовых сущностей (элементов бизнес-модели), которые называются бизнес-компонентам и (БК). На рисунке они изображены прямоугольниками. Каждая компонента представляет собой автономный объект, воспринимающий и обрабатывающий входные материальные и информационные потоки для получения необходимых результатов на выходе. БК могут включать в себя ресурсы (материальные, информационные, кадровые, энергетические, финансовые), а также технологии, сведения типа “know-how ” и другие составляющие, необходимые для выполнения компонентами заданного множества бизнес-процессов. БК - это совокупность функциональных компонентов АК, поддер-живаемых соответствующими информационными и телекоммуникационными средствами корпорации. БК представляет собой независимый модуль бизнес-модели. БК можно рассматривать как “строительные блоки” при проектировании и реализации БМК.

Бизнес-процесс (БП) представляет собой структурированную последовательность элементарных технологических операций (бизнес- функций), выполняемых какими-либо исполнителями. Бизнес-функции преобразуют ресурсы, которые имеют БК. БП ориентированы на выпуск готовых изделий или реализацию услуг в соответствии с производственной программой.

Так как БК - автономные объекты, то они могут быть в структуре различных подразделений корпорации, либо в отдельных её структурах. Возможно также использование БК в качестве встраиваемых структур сторонними предприятиями (при аутсортинге). При модульном процессно-ориентированном построении БМК облегчаются структурно-организационные изменения в корпорации.

Архитектура корпорации на основе БМК с использованием БК позволяет осуществлять декомпозицию и детальное исследование существующей модели функционирования корпорации, выявить недостатки, оценить влияние внешних факторов, выработать рекомендации по модернизации АК.

Размещено на Allbest.ru


Подобные документы

Работы в архивах красиво оформлены согласно требованиям ВУЗов и содержат рисунки, диаграммы, формулы и т.д.
PPT, PPTX и PDF-файлы представлены только в архивах.
Рекомендуем скачать работу.